Slate Roof Construction Services
Slate roof construction involves the installation of durable roofing systems made from natural slate tiles. This process requires precise planning and craftsmanship to ensure that the slate tiles are properly fitted and securely fastened to the roof structure. Skilled contractors typically handle the selection of quality slate, the preparation of the roof deck, and the meticulous placement of each tile to create a seamless and long-lasting roof. Proper installation is essential to maximize the lifespan and performance of a slate roof, which can often last for many decades with minimal maintenance.
This service is particularly beneficial for addressing common roofing problems such as leaks, water infiltration, and structural damage caused by aging or weather-related wear. Slate roofs are highly resistant to rot, insects, and fire, making them an effective solution for homes and buildings in areas prone to harsh weather conditions. Additionally, slate’s natural properties help prevent issues related to thermal expansion and contraction, reducing the likelihood of cracked or broken tiles over time. When installed correctly, a slate roof can serve as a reliable barrier against the elements, helping to protect the underlying structure.

The overview below groups typical Slate Roof Construction proj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Danville, PA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Material Costs - The cost of slate roofing materials typically ranges from $10 to $20 per square foot, depending on quality and thickness. For a standard 2,000-square-foot roof, material expenses can vary between $20,000 and $40,000.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or for slate roofs often costs between $8 and $15 per square foot. This can result in total labor charges of approximately $16,000 to $30,000 for a typical residential project.
Additional Fees - Additional costs may include removal of existing roofing, which can add $2,000 to $5,000, and necessary structural reinforcement. These extra services influence the overall project budget.
Project Total - Overall costs for slate roof construction generally range from $30,000 to $70,000, with factors such as roof complexity and location affecting final prices.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ific project need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
